Transaction 12644b3969f949f5140fbf6aec3fd8ec22f076f36cbbb6db085ebd696779220f
1 Input
2 Outputs
- 12644b3969f949f5140fbf6aec3fd8ec22f076f36cbbb6db085ebd696779220f:0
- 12644b3969f949f5140fbf6aec3fd8ec22f076f36cbbb6db085ebd696779220f:1
value 23986849
address 3DGpExKDqyRBJNgKoWXf6xJgNqC1i4jCiH
value 574300
address 38edyUNsWQuU6v423f1aZBBybWQHXX1ZVb